Life Line Medical & Spine Clinic is located in Nagda, India on 764, Chambal Marg, Near Idgah, Chambal Sagar colony. Life Line Medical & Spine Clinic is rated 3 out of 5 in the category medical group in India.
Address
764, Chambal Marg, Near Idgah, Chambal Sagar colony